ImageEight weeks to the US Champs in San Francisco...  South African Dawid Mocke will be back to defend his title; Oscar Chalupsky will be participating for the first time...

There are signs that in San Francisco the guys are taking this race more seriously than ever before...

Training for Bay area paddlers - with Zsolt Szadovski

Zsolt Szadovszk probably represents America's best chance of wresting the US title away from the South Africans: ranked eighth in world on the Surfski.info World Rankings, he had some pretty good results last season - 5th in last year's US Champs; 7th at the Dubai Shamaal and 6th at Molokai.

"I personally completed my foundation [for the 2007 US Champs] in the last 3 months," he said. "And now it is time to pick up the pace."

Zsolt is running weekend training for the next 6 weeks on the race course, combining speed and endurance training on the choppy water of the bay, with sessions at tricky points "under the gate, point Diablo ..maybe point Bonita".

Downwind Video Clip

Zsolt may be seen (briefly!) in a video clip taken by Carter Johnson when the pair did a downwind run recently from Muir Beach to Pt Bonita then down the Golden Gate Channel to Sausalito. The ocean part of this run will be in the U.S. Surfski Championship course. A 15kt northwester was blowing at the time.

(Carter shot the clip with a Pentax Optio w30 mounted on a pocket tripod duct taped to the front of his Huki S1-X ski.)
